Trapezius Muscle Horse . This muscle group, along with the thoracic sling, work collectively to lift the withers, back and chest. The trapezius muscles are located in the horse’s neck and wither area. The trapezius muscle is a broad, thin triangular muscle. Both muscles lift the shoulder and assist in lifting the base of the neck. The trapezius muscle is a flat, thin muscle that lies directly under the horse's skin. The muscle inserts at the spine of scapula. The key function of the trapezius is in movement of the shoulder, when the muscle contracts it elevates the shoulder, raising the scapula upwards, which is essential for locomotion and also jumping.
